Gold Mining

Gold mining includes exploration, drilling, geology, refining and refining to extract gold from the mines of this metal. Sources of gold element for mining are open, underground and alluvial. The gold mining process includes the following general steps.

Mining discovery: Mining discovery may take between 1 and 10 years and requires financial resources and the use of experts in the fields of geography, geology, chemistry and engineering. Less than 0.1% of the discovered mines have the potential to be developed and mined.

Mining development: Mine development is the second stage of gold mining. For mine development, planning, mine construction and necessary infrastructure are needed.

Extraction operation: The operation of extracting the element of gold includes mining, gold processing and converting the extracted ore into a metal alloy with a purity of 60 to 90.

closing the mine: After the end of mining and mine activity, the operation of mine closure and land reconstruction is done.

Resuscitation: After the closure of the mine, the environment should be cleaned of pollution and vegetation and soil should be restored as much as possible to reach stability.

Extracting gold from its ore includes crushing, processing minerals and applying hydrometallurgy and pyrometallurgy processes on the extracted ore. Gold was extracted from alluvial rock sources with placer methods. In hydraulic mining, water pressure is used to break alluvial deposits.

Extraction of gold element by carbon absorption

Extraction is done by using activated carbon porous matrix and absorbing gold in it. To separate the gold absorbed in the carbon matrix, a strong solution of sodium hydroxide (NaOH) and cyanide are used for elution.

Mercury process for elemental gold

Small-scale gold extraction is done using mercury and the formation of mercury-gold amalgam, but due to mercury pollution on a large scale, the use of this method has been stopped.

Gold element mining pollution

5 tons of gold ore are needed to extract only 10 grams of gold. The process of digging the ground, the use of heavy machinery for transportation and the use of chemicals such as mercury and cyanide cause damage to the environment. The environment of gold mining mines suffers a lot due to the construction of dams on rivers, deforestation and removal of mountains.

Uses of gold

Uses of gold

Gold, when used as a coloring agent in cranberry glass, produces a deep, intense red color.

In photography, gold toners are used to change the color of black and white silver bromide prints to brown or blue colors or to increase their stability. Gold toners used in brown prints produce red colors. Kodak published formulas for several types of gold toner that use gold as chloride.

Gold is a good reflector of electromagnetic radiation such as infrared and visible light as well as radio waves. It is used for protective coatings on many artificial satellites, in infrared shielding plates in astronaut thermal suits and helmets, and in electronic warfare aircraft such as the EA-6B Prowler.  Gold. is used as a reflective layer in some high-end CDs.

Cars may use gold for heat protection. McLaren uses gold leaf in the engine compartment of its F1 model.

Gold can be made so thin that it appears translucent. In some airplane cabin windows, it is used for defrosting or anti-icing by passing electricity through it. The heat from the gold resistance is enough to prevent ice from forming.

The gold is attacked and dissolved in alkaline solutions of potassium or sodium cyanide to form salt gold cyanide – a technique used in the extraction of metallic gold from ore in the cyanide process. Gold cyanide is the electrolyte used in commercial gold plating on base metals and electroforming.

Gold chloride (chloroauric acid) solutions are used to make colloidal gold by reduction with citrate or ascorbate ions. Gold chloride and gold oxide are used to make cranberry or red glasses, which, like colloidal gold suspensions, contain spherical gold nanoparticles of uniform size.

When gold is dispersed in nanoparticles, it can act as a heterogeneous catalyst for chemical reactions.

Other uses of gold include:

  • Using gold toners in photo printing to change black and white to brown or blue colors
  • Making a Gold Compact Disc
  • Heterogeneous Gold Catalysis in the form of nanoparticles

The use of gold in medicine

From the applications of gold in medicine Apart from medical uses such as making medicines and such, we can mention the making of surgical instruments, use in some artificial parts of the body, the making of some laboratory equipment such as accurate thermometers, etc. 

Gene therapy with gold element

Gold nanoparticles are used in gene therapy, which is a method of treating disease through the repair of defective genes.

Photothermal therapy

Gold nanorods have been used as photothermal agents in photothermal therapy (PTT) research. In this treatment method, electromagnetic radiation, which is usually in infrared wavelengths, is used to treat various diseases, including cancer.

Biosensor

The use of gold nanoparticles in biosensors increases their stability, sensitivity and selectivity. These types of sensors are divided into two main groups: optical and electrochemical biosensors. In electrochemical sensors, biological data is converted into electrical signals.

Gold in dentistry

The relatively good malleability of gold alloys and the ineffectiveness of this element have led to its use in dentistry. The gold element is used in dentistry to restore and cover teeth.

Gold In Medicine

The medicinal use of gold in the form of metal has been popular since ancient times. In the 19th century, this metal was used to treat anxiety, nervous disorders, depression, epilepsy, migraine, amenorrhea, impotence and alcoholism.

In fact, the gold element does not react with any of the chemicals in the body and is ineffective against them, and only its salts and isotopes have medicinal value. For example, stomach acid has no effect on gold.

Medical Imaging

Thin gold coatings are used to observe biological or biological samples and other non-conductive materials such as plastic and glass in the Scanning Electron Microscope (SEM). When gold is irradiated, it produces a lot of secondary electrons. Secondary electrons that have low energy are one of the signal sources of scanning electron microscope. The emission of these electrons is the result of charged particles such as electrons or ions hitting the metal surface in a vacuum tube.

Quick Diagnosis

Colloidal gold is used in the immunogold labeling or staining method (Immunogold labeling | IGS) in the electron microscope for rapid detection or immunoassay. By using this method, colloidal gold particles coated with special antibodies with the characteristic of surface absorption of protein molecules can explore the presence and position of antigens or antigens on the surfaces of cells. These particles can be seen with an electron microscope in highly sensitive findings in the form of dense dots where antigens are present.

In nuclear medicine of 198 Au isotope  whose half-life is only 2.7 days for the treatment of some cancers use. Colloidal nanoparticles are used in cancer research to detect tumors using Surface-enhanced Raman Spectroscopy (SERS).

Drug Delivery

Gold nanoparticles are used in drug delivery to optimize and improve the targeted biodistribution of drugs in organs, tissues or cells. Drug delivery includes unstable drug targets such as proteins, tumors, intracellular organelles, hard-to-reach locations such as the brain, retina, and drugs with serious side effects such as anticancer drugs.

Gold in electronics

The amount of gold used in the industry is about 10%, and its most important use is in the electronics industry. Corrosion resistance, electrical conductivity, malleability and non-toxicity are the advantages of using gold in industry.

Gold is used in this industry to make electrical connectors in computers and other electrical devices such as communication equipment, spacecraft, and jet engines. For example, about 50 mg of gold is used in making a normal mobile phone.

Features such as good conductivity and resistance to oxidation and corrosion in non-chlorine environments have made this element widely used to cover electrical connection equipment. It is used in the construction of electronic cable connections such as audio, video and universal serial bus (USB) cables. Very fine gold wires are used in the connection of semiconductor parts using the wire bonding process. Because of their high conductivity, gold, silver and copper are mainly used for electrical wiring and transmission of electricity, and the advantage of gold over silver and copper is corrosion resistance. .

Detecting gold with skin

 

Identifying real gold with the skin of the body

In this method of detecting gold from fake, which can be said to be one of the easiest ways to quickly detect gold, just put the gold in contact with your skin and look for a bluish or green color on your skin.

It is very easy to recognize real gold by skin: you can hold a piece of gold jewelry between your hands for a few minutes. The sweat on your hands will either react with the gold metal and change the color of your skin or leave it unchanged.

In fact, in this gold diagnosis method, we should know that when gold is in direct contact with your skin, color change does not occur. If the gold is fake, it will cause your skin to turn black, blue or green at the contact points.

There is an exception to this gold detection method, and that happens when you test gold on your skin while using liquid cream powder. Keep in mind that when gold gets into makeup, it will darken your skin at the contact points. To quickly detect gold, it is better to remove all cosmetics before the gold test.

Detection of gold by burning

How to test the authenticity of gold with a lighter?

Detecting gold by burning is one of the very simple ways to detect gold from change at home. The detection of gold by burning is in such a way that you first set fire to the gold and try to burn your gold. If your gold is real, it will brighten with the flame, but it won't actually catch fire or burn. If your gold piece starts to smoke or darken, you probably have fake gold and you've easily tested the gold standard at home.

It is interesting to know that real gold does not burn and darken under heat and simply melts; That is why it can be molded and made into different shapes without losing its luster and beautiful golden yellow color.

On the other hand, other metals such as copper, iron and brass change color and become darker when exposed to flame. If your item is only gold plated, the gold plating will melt and you will see a darker metal underneath.

Distinguishing original gold from imitation 3

 

Identifying real gold with water

The easiest and cheapest way to distinguish gold from other metals is to use water. In this method of identifying gold, you can throw your jewelry in water, if the gold remains on the bottom of the container and does not float, you can be sure that your gold is genuine.

Real gold detection with Vitex

Another way to distinguish gold from rhinestones is to use Vitex. Of course, before explaining this method, it should be mentioned that detecting gold with Vitex causes corrosion in gold. Therefore, it is not recommended to use this method. To do this method, it is enough to pour a very small amount of Vitex on the gold. If you notice the color of the metal changing to red, green or brown, your gold is genuine; But if the desired metal turns black, it indicates that it is fake.

Detection of real gold with iodine

You can check the authenticity of gold with iodine. Apply a little iodine on the surface of the gold, if the trace remains, the gold is fake. But if it is lost, your jewelry is original. If you put a drop of iodine on platinum and it leaves a dark mark, the darker the platinum, the purer it is..

Identifying real gold with ice

Gold and silver are very strong conductors of heat compared to other metals. If you put your gold and silver on a piece of ice, the melting speed of the ice will increase so that you think you have placed a hot object on it, so you can use this method to identify the original gold and silver.

Identification of real gold by weighing

If you have recently bought a gold bar, but you are worried that you have bought fake gold instead of real gold, you can weigh it to find out. First, put the ingot on an accurate scale and measure its weight. Then fill a container with water, place it on the scale and set the weight indicator to zero. Immerse the ingot completely in the water and weigh it again. To find out, just divide the first number by the second number. If the obtained figure is 32.19, you have bought pure gold.

Detection of real gold with nitric acid

A definitive method for detecting gold is the use of nitric acid. Place your jewelry in a stainless steel container. Pour a drop of nitric acid on it, if they do not react with each other, your gold is genuine. But if the color of the drop of nitric acid turns green or brown due to the reaction, your gold is fake. Note that nitric acid damages your jewelry. In addition, because nitric acid is dangerous, it is better to leave this to an experienced goldsmith.

Detection of real gold with alcohol

Alcohol is one way to distinguish real gold from fake. Gold detection with alcohol is another widely used home method to check the authenticity of purchased gold. Most metals change color in the presence of alcohol; For this reason, when buying replacement jewelry, the buyer is asked to keep these jewelry away from alcohol and water in order to prevent the color change and deterioration of the appearance of these rhinestones. For this reason, you can use the method of detecting gold with alcohol to find out whether your metal piece is genuine or fake.

In the gold test with alcohol, you can dip part or all of your metal piece in alcohol. Since alcohol vaporizes in the presence of air, you only need to spray a small amount of alcohol on the metal piece and you do not need to immerse the metal in alcohol. If you plan to immerse the piece in alcohol to be sure, you should use a closed container.

If you use immersion method and only 5 minutes is enough to detect gold with alcohol. If after 5 minutes your metal does not change color and does not turn black, it is original; But in the spraying method, you should spray some alcohol to the metal piece at least two to three times at different time intervals. After a day, if no color change is observed, you can be sure that the gold is original.
